Linux PATH 新增(永久有效)

2021-06-25 16:50:46 字數 735 閱讀 8537

linux平台上的path問題一直讓我很尷尬,每次在系統path中加入路徑之後,在當前terminal視窗可以使用命令,但是重新開啟另乙個視窗之後,或者重啟系統之後命令無法繼續使用,只能重新在export path,或者修改/etc/profile檔案。相信很多人都遇到過這個問題,記得當時我們團隊的孩霸子就這個問題糾結了好久,今天記錄一下自己的解決方式,以方便以後使用。也希望能夠給大家提供一些幫助。

以下介紹解決方法:

1 切換到當前使用者目錄下:

cd ~/
2 使用vi開啟當前使用者的.bashrc:

vi .bashrc
3 在檔案末尾加入如下命令,我這裡加入matlab的path:

path=$path:/usr/local/matlab/r2011a/bin/
加入之後如下所示:

其中,「$path」表示系統當前path,「:」之後接的是需要新增的path。在ms系統中path使用分號「;」分隔,在unix系統中使用冒號「:」進行分隔。

4 使用source命令使剛才的更改發生作用

source .bashrc
5 現在已經完成了path新增,可以進行重啟或者開啟其他terminal進行測試。

Centos 新增永久路由

今天在用虛擬機器測試的時候,突然發現外網不通了,記得之前加過路由的,重啟網路服務後就沒了,仔細一想,應該是新增的路由是臨時的,一重啟就沒了,於是乎就有了想把它永久寫入的衝動,在看了一些文件之後,只要在 etc sysconfig network scripts route eth0由於我的系統版本是...

使用Redis如何設定永久有效

目錄 persist key 持久化 key 和 value redis 在預設情況下會採用 noeviction 策略,即不淘汰任何鍵值對,當記憶體己滿時只能提供讀操作,不能提供寫操作 設定密碼有兩種方式。執行cmd切換到redis根目錄,先啟動服務端 redis server.exe 另開乙個c...

Linux 如何永久新增靜態路由

在redhat rhel centos fedora linux環境永久新增靜態路由通常是寫在諸如 etc sysconfig network scripts route eth0這些檔案裡。在debian下有所不同,我們會把這些新增路由的指令碼放到 etc network inte ces裡執行。...